Common parasite spread by CATS and undercooked meat may increase risk of aggressive brain cancer

A common parasite spread by cats may increase your risk of developing brain cancer, scientists have warned. The parasite, called toxoplasma gondii (T. gondii), is usually spread to humans through contact with cat faeces, or by eating undercooked meat.
